Vandalism Case

3 AL activists remanded

A court in Chattogram yesterday placed three activists of Awami League’s Lal Khan Bazar ward on one-day remand in connection with a case filed over vandalising an AL leader’s office during a factional clash on June 28.

The court of Metropolitan Magistrate Abu Salem Md Noman passed the remand order after police produced the AL men before the court with five-day remand prayer.

Assistant Commissioner (Prosecution) of Chattogram Metropolitan Police (CMP) Kazi Shahabuddin Ahmed said the court granted one-day remand for Sabuj Miazi, Shahjahan and Md Ali in a case filed with Khulshi Police Station.

Earlier, a Chattogram court had sent 27 followers of port city Swecchasebok League leader Abul Hasnat Md Belal  to jail in the vandalism case after they surrendered before it and pleaded for bail on July 4.

On June 28 and 29, followers of Belal and Didarul Alam Masum, acting general secretary of Lalkhan Bazar ward AL, had locked into clash at Lalkhan Bazar area leaving four persons injured.

Police filed a case on charge of assaulting cops during the clash while a follower of Masum filed a case against the followers of Belal for vandalising Masum’s office during the factional confrontation.
